    The DISCOVERosity Zone is a STEM based learning program that takes place during lunch recess. It is run by volunteers with support of donations and tax credit donation funds. The DZ provides an opportunity for students to freely explore a variety of science and engineering concepts. This year DZ will be open on Wednesday and Thursday!
